BANGOR and SHERMAN -Rachel C. Heath, 68, died May 19, 2011, at a Bangor hospital.

She was born April 14, 1943, in Sherman, daughter of James and Signa (Martin) Heath.

She was a member of Neighborhood Church, Bangor, and Washburn Memorial Church, Sherman. Rachel was a beloved teacher of many and a 40-plus year volunteer for Literacy Volunteers of America.

She is survived by her brother, Stuart Heath and his wife, Freda, of Southington, Conn.; sister, Marcia Heath Gammon and her husband, Richard, of Bangor; her nieces and nephew, Sherri Valentine and Shelley Starr of Connecticut, Gilbert Heath of Limerick, Charlotte Ellis of Augusta and Brenda Gammon of Bangor; as well as cousins and great-nieces and great-nephews. Rachel was predeceased by her parents; and her brother, Frank M. Heath.

A graveside service will be held 3:30 p.m. Saturday, May 28, at Sherman Mills Cemetery with Pastor Brian Haggerty officiating. After the service there will be a gathering at Washburn Memorial Church Vestry.
